System Issues for Nafion-based Portable Direct Methanol Fuel Cells

Direct methanol fuel cells (DMFCs) are currently being investigated for a number of different portable power applications, and to date Nafion has been the primary membrane used in such devices. The operating conditions for such devices (low flow rates, ambient air pressure and humidification, and room temperature operation) have not been extensively studied. Therefore, in an effort to better understand the behavior of Nafion-based DMFCs as portable power devices, fuel cell experiments have been run under conditions associated with passive devices in conventional single cell hardware. Factors such as device size and fuel efficiency will be discussed, along with water management issues for such a cell.
